Oceanside CA- A driver weaving in and out of traffic on southbound I-5, lost control of his 1997 Tan Honda Accord, South of the San Onofre Power Plant between San Clemente and Oceanside. His vehicle launched off the freeway, a little after 9:00 pm, Sunday, on to the railroad tracks below where seconds later, it was stuck by a Southbound Amtrak train traveling approximately 65mph. The Honda was cut in half, the un-restrained driver was ejected and arriving CHP Officers and Fire personnel confirmed his death at the scene due to obvious fatal trauma. No one on the train was injured.
The train was en-route to San Diego from San Luis Obispo with 285 passengers on board. The name of the 24-year-old driver, of the Honda, is being withheld and the San Diego County Coroner lists his residence as Squaw Valley.
